Switzerland advanced to the World Cup quarter-finals for the first time in 72 years, defeating Colombia 4-3 in a penalty shootout after 120 minutes yielded just two shots on goal. Goalkeeper Gregor Kobel saved a penalty from Cucho Hernandez, while Granit Xhaka was among those to convert from the spot.
Kobel described the achievement as one of the most beautiful moments of his career, adding that the milestone mattered for the entire Swiss population. Head coach Murat Yakin said his game plan worked exactly as planned, while defender Manuel Akanji declared the World Cup title is not far away.
Switzerland now face defending champions Argentina at Arrowhead Stadium in Kansas City on Saturday, July 11.
